Output 41000bfacf6b7aefe8df07bfd5bdcfdb41a6770c355c08a864a2136ef102d26e:1

value
58765404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e47b3e50575a28da1332d688ffca742bb611704 OP_EQUAL
address
38pvXVrqRPcehBzBBi6ExQNuzo3qXSSSPW
transaction
41000bfacf6b7aefe8df07bfd5bdcfdb41a6770c355c08a864a2136ef102d26e
confirmations
168820
spent
true